# Break-Glass Access — InvoForge Renderer

Plugin authors normally interact with the InvoForge PDF renderer through the sandboxed plugin API only. Break-glass access exists solely for incidents where a malformed plugin corrupts the render queue and the sandbox cannot be reached. Request approval from the on-call steward first; all break-glass sessions are logged and reviewed within 24 hours. Once approval is granted, unlock the emergency console using the recovery passphrase that appears immediately below.

recovery phrase for yawif-hahif: druys-kelius-ralax-raliel

Runbook fragment — Phase 2 of splitting the user module out of the Coppervane monolith. Reviewer checklist: verify that all reads go through the new Larkfield identity service and that the monolith's user tables are write-only via the sync bridge. Any direct ORM access to those tables in new code should block the merge. Dual-write mode stays on until the reconciliation job reports zero diffs for seven consecutive days. When reviewing the cutover PR, compare the deployed settings against the canonical values below.

service settings:
FRAMIR_LOG_LEVEL=debug
FRAMIR_METRICS_HOST=metrics.framir.tolvaqcorp.corp
FRAMIR_POOL_SIZE=16

The Fernwick point-of-sale app supports handheld scanners through the ScanBridge module. Most customer issues fall into three categories: unpaired devices, outdated ScanBridge firmware, or symbology settings that exclude the barcode type being scanned. Always confirm the scanner model before troubleshooting, since pairing steps differ between tethered and wireless units. A full compatibility matrix and step-by-step pairing walkthroughs for each supported model are maintained on our internal knowledge page.

runbook for tagug-hafog: https://jira.lumiclabs.internal/projects/pages/pages/9773c0d8